Analysis on the Influence Factors of Gas Emission in Eastern 113 Working Face of Dashuitou Mine

Article Preview

Abstract:

There are many factors that affect the gas emission in working face. To predict and prevent this kind of gas emission, the mainly sensitive factor should be filtered and detected from many influencing factors. Taken Dashuitou Mine for an example, the main influencing factor was analyzed by using Grey correlation theory, which was atmosphere pressure. Then, the relationship between atmosphere pressure and gas emission is studied with Statistics tools. It obtained some important conclusions, include the rule of Atmospheric pressure changes in working face during a day, rule of the gas underground changes in a day, rule of correlation statistical, concrete relation between atmospheric pressure and gas emission. It would be useful on disposing of gas emission risk.
